I would just tell him to send the video to the assigner. I have no interest in seeing a small clip from my game, which is all I would get. If the call is really that bad, he'll send it and the assigner will let me know. That's if a high school coach tries to pull it.
Any other level (I don't currently work college), I'm done talking.
Back to the OP, I'm going to reiterate what others have said. Unless this was friendly banter (in which case this post likely wouldn't have happened), there is absolutely zero good that can come from such an email. Only bad.
Let me repeat: only bad things can happen from an email like this.
